Readability for sane online reading

If Readability isn’t in your bookmark menu bar, then there is something missing. I’ve been using arc90′s Readbility bookmarklet for a while now and thought it was probably a well known thing, maybe I was wrong. Last night I showed it to some people at the B’more on Rails Open Source Hack Night and no one had heard of it before. So, if you’re ever bothered by reading news online surrounded by ads and extraneous content check it out. Here is a sample of what it can do…
